Understanding Trauma Insurance vs TPD Coverage

When facing the possibility of a critical injury or illness, it's crucial to know your insurance options. Two key types of coverage often come into play: trauma insurance and total permanent disability (TPD) protection.

Trauma insurance is designed to deliver a lump sum settlement if you suffer a specific traumatic injury. This could cover events like falls. TPD insurance trauma cover coverage, on the other hand, delivers a monthly income if you become fully unable to work due to an injury.

Both types of insurance can be beneficial in securing your financial well-being, but they serve different purposes.
